Job description

The GIS Engineer will be responsible for supporting spatial data management, mapping, and geospatial analysis across the project's portfolio. The role is crucial for integrating GIS technologies into heritage-sensitive urban planning and project execution. Working closely with planning, engineering, and construction teams, the GIS Engineer will ensure accurate geospatial information is available for asset management, design validation, utilities coordination, and stakeholder reporting. 

  • Develop, maintain, and update GIS databases to support ongoing and future phases of the project. 
  • Generate detailed and high-quality maps to visualize project information, asset locations, and infrastructure networks. 
  • Support site planning, infrastructure layout, and utility coordination using spatial data overlays and analysis. 
  • Perform geospatial analysis to support design decisions, heritage impact assessments, and construction logistics. 
  • Coordinate with design and engineering teams to ensure geospatial data aligns with architectural and civil layouts. 
  • Provide GIS input for stakeholder presentations, permit documentation, and progress reporting. 
  • Collaborate with authorities including JHD to ensure spatial data compliance with heritage preservation zones and regulatory boundaries. 
  • Assist in integrating GIS layers into the PMIS and EDMS platforms for centralized information management. 
  • Conduct field data collection using GPS and drone-based surveys when required. 
  • Maintain metadata standards and ensure data accuracy, consistency, and version control. 
  • Support spatial analysis for risk identification, environmental constraints, and urban zoning. 
  • Provide training and technical support on GIS tools to project staff and consultants. 
  • Prepare documentation for GIS workflows, procedures, and data handover at project closeout. 
  • Bachelor's Degree in Geographic Information Systems (GIS), Geomatics Engineering, Survey Engineering, or a closely related field (mandatory). 
  • Master's Degree in GIS, Remote Sensing, or a related spatial discipline (preferred).
  • Minimum 8 to 12 years of professional experience in a GIS engineering or geospatial technical role. 
  • Experience on land development, cadastral, 3D digital twin, survey, or urban planning projects in Saudi Arabia (preferred).
  • Prior exposure to PMC (Project Management Consultancy) roles or contractor deliverable review functions.
  • Experience in Al Balad, Jeddah, or similar historic urban areas with complex boundary and survey conditions (advantage).
  • Direct working experience with Tanmia (the Saudi Land Authority) data and processes or Amanah digital submission platforms (e.g., Baladi) (advantage).
